Radioactive Decay

Half-life T½ = 182(10) ns respectively 1.82 × 10-7 seconds s.

Decay modeDaughterProbabilityDecay energyγ energy
(intensity)
α212Rn~100%9.526(8) MeV
EE216Fr> 0%0.32(1) MeV

 

Parent Nuclides

Direct parent isotope is: 220Th.
